Optimization of 13C direct detection NMR methods
Authors:Nobuhisa Shimba  Helena Kovacs  Alan S Stern  Anson M Nomura  Ichio Shimada  Jeffrey C Hoch  Charles S Craik  Volker Dötsch
Institution:University of California San Francisco, San Francisco, California 94143, USA.
Abstract:(13)C-detected experiments are still limited by their inherently lower sensitivity, as compared to the equivalent (1)H-detected experiments. Improving the sensitivity of (13)C detection methods remains a significant area of NMR research that may provide better means for studying large macromolecular systems by NMR. In this communication, we show that (13)C-detected experiments are less sensitive to the salt concentration of the sample solution than (1)H-detected experiments. In addition, acquisition can be started with anti-phase coherence, resulting in higher sensitivity due to the elimination of the final INEPT transfer step.
Keywords:antiphase  13C detection  Maximum Entropy reconstruction  salt concentration
